Blooming Fire Drops A Visual EP

2597-blooming1.jpg

We had a chat with Blooming Fire about their up coming Visual EP dubbed Dunia. 

 

TSWS: Thank you for taking this interview Blooming Fire! We hear there's an upcoming visual EP that you're going to drop. Can you give us some inside info on it? 


Thank you for having us! Yes, our upcoming Dunia Visual EP drops on Friday July 30th! It’s a 4 song music video of our last release Dunia that will come out as one piece. We never created any visuals for the last release and since we still have some time before our new music drops we wanted to give our fans something new to look forward to and this visual EP is jam packed with goodness. 


TSWS: Were there any challenges with the making of it? 


Yes, plenty of challenges, the biggest one behind time. We’re doing music full time alongside working regular jobs and Ian on hip hop and lead vocals has a serious shoulder surgery coming up  so we had to really get down and dirty with the planning and time management. It’s always a huge task to get people involved when you're an independent artist. We’re working with a low budget ourselves and yet other artists and creatives expect us to pay them such high rates, so financially it’s always the biggest feat. In order to combat spending an insane amount of money on a project this big we filmed most of it DIY, in nature and in secret locations we knew we could get away with. We used the cameras we already owned and asked friends to come out and be a part of it. We feel lucky to have had the help we have, especially during such weird times. 


TSWS: What was the best part of creating your new piece of work? 


The best part is watching it all come together, it started off as this giant idea, lots of moving parts and a really wild storyline. Seeing us tackle a list of scenes and locations over the course of two months while working regular jobs and trying to get our demos done for the new music has been a race against time as we approach Ian’s surgery and it makes it that much more rewarding because we’re all in it together busting our butts to create something badass! 


TSWS: Any nerves for its release? 


Not really, we just hope as many people get to see it as possible.
